Hi all,

I have recently purchased a 1982 HLE, it's totally standard with 36k original miles. For the last 12 months it's been in a garage only having a run to the garage to get an MOT, the car starts very well, usual bit of choke depending on time since last start etc. the issue I have and it's not a big one is that when accelerating it stutters a lot before it settles,it does this through all gears, it seems that's it's more to do with power delivery is there a standard set of things I should check tick off?

The battery is in good working order
Carb dash pot is also nicely topped up

I was thinking of the following:

New fusebox
Any other cables\connections involved in the power delivery? I read somewhere that there are some behind the dashboard?
Clean all connections into fusebox
New coil?
New alternator or clean existing? I assume it must be working as battery gets charged
New rotor arm?
Clean spark plugs?

Could be a variety of things, normally simple. Could be timing, mixture, fuel feed, plug/points gap.

Mine was doing a similar thing. Fine on choke (richer mixture) but hesitated once warmed up. Was running just a bit too lean, so I colourtuned the engine, and its just about spot on now
